Chess Game
Vaclav Nemec vs Jiri Molnar
Prague op-B, date unknown · Result 0–1 · French Defense: Exchange Variation (C01).

1. e4 e6 2. d4 d5 3. exd5 exd5 4. Bd3 Bd6 5. Nf3 Ne7 6. O-O O-O 7. c3 Ng6 8. Qc2 Be6 9. Bg5 Qd7 10. Nh4 Nc6 11. f4 f5 12. Nxg6 hxg6 13. Bb5 Bf7 14. Bxc6 Qxc6 15. Nd2 Qd7 16. Nf3 Kh7 17. Qf2 Rh8 18. Rfe1 Kg8 19. Ne5 Bxe5 20. Rxe5 Be6 21. Rae1 Re8 22. c4 c6 23. cxd5 cxd5 24. Qd2 Kf7 25. Qa5 b5 26. Qa6 Rhf8 27. Kf2 Rh8 28. h3 Ref8 29. R1e2 Rb8 30. Kg1 Rhf8 31. Qa5 Rh8 32. Qe1 Qc6 33. Kh2 Qd7 34. R2e3 Qd6 35. Qa5 Qd7 36. Qa6 Rhf8 37. Kg1 Rh8 38. Qa5 Rhf8 39. Qe1 Rh8 40. g4 Rh7 41. Kg2 fxg4 42. hxg4 Rbh8 43. Rxe6 Rh2+ 44. Kf3 R8h3+ 0–1
